About Us One Medical is a primary care solution challenging the industry status quo by making quality care more affordable, accessible and enjoyable. We’re on a mission to transform healthcare, improving the experience for patients, providers, employers and health networks. Our services include in‑office and 24/7 virtual care, on‑site labs, preventive care, chronic care management, common illnesses and mental health programs.

What You’ll Be Working On
  • Managing a patient panel with a broad array of patient needs; conducting a mix of acute, chronic, and well visits.
  • Treating patients in‑office or in testing centers and conducting occasional tele‑health visits.
  • Continuous learning during weekly Clinical Rounds and other modalities.
  • Ongoing collaboration with in‑office teammates via daily huddles, and with virtual clinical teams.
  • Utilizing your specific clinical training and performing in‑office procedures as opportunities arise.
Education, Licenses, And Experiences Required For This Role
  • Completed an accredited FNP or PA program with national certification.
  • In the past 5 years, practiced as an Advanced Practitioner for at least:
    • 2 years in an outpatient primary care setting seeing patients of all ages (0+), or
      • 1 year in an outpatient primary care setting seeing patients of all ages (0+), coupled with either a 1‑year primary care fellowship or 1+ year in an urgent‑care setting seeing patients of all ages (0+).
  • State licensed in Texas, obtained by your One Medical start date.
